The Hilton Motif Seattle is looking for its next Front Desk Agent to join their dynamic team! **The ideal candidate for this role will possess:** ? A minimum of one year of customer service experience and six months of hotel front desk experience. ? The ability to work a flexible schedule, including nights, weekends, and holidays. ? Basic computer proficiency in Microsoft Word and Excel, with the ability to navigate the internet efficiently. ? Previous experience with or working knowledge of the OnQ PM System for Front Desk operations is a plus! Hilton offers its eligible team members a comprehensive benefits package including: + Medical Insurance Coverage - for you and your family (when you avg. 80+ hours a month) + Vision, dental, life and disability insurance + Mental Health Resources + Best-in-Class Paid Time Off (PTO) - you will accrue up to 18 days/144 hours in the first year + Supportive parental leave program that runs concurrently with Washington State's Paid Family and Medical Leave program. Our team members receive benefits up to Washington State's maximum threshold per week. Hilton will then "top this up" to the weekly ABBR (Annual Benefit Base Rate). + Go Hilton travel discount program: 110 nights of discounted travel per calendar year + Matching 401(k) + Debt-free education: Access to a wide variety of educational credentials (ex. college degrees, high school completion, English-language learning, digital literacy, professional certificates and more) + Career growth and development + Team Member Resource Groups + Recognition and rewards programs + Access to your pay when you need it through DailyPay + Employee stock purchase program (ESPP) - purchase Hilton shares at 15% discount + Complimentary meals in the cafeteria while on shift + Commuter Benefit - Unlimited public transportation for only $20/mo. + Employee discounted onsite parking for only $50/mo. Here's what you'll do during a typical day: + **Deliver a warm welcome:** Greet guests upon arrival and complete the check-in process, including verifying details, assigning rooms, issuing keys, and providing welcome materials or bell service assistance + **Support efficient check-out:** Process guest departures by verifying charges, handling payments, issuing receipts, and using the point-of-sale system accurately + **Provide hotel and local knowledge:** Demonstrate comprehensive knowledge of hotel offerings, room types, rates, promotions, and local area information to assist with guest inquiries + **Promote hotel services:** Use up-selling techniques to recommend hotel amenities and maximize room and service revenue + **Delight our guests:** Respond to guest requests, resolve concerns with care and urgency, and effectively manage messages and communications **What It Takes to Make the Stay** At Hilton, our core values define what it takes to succeed here and guide the qualities we look for in every team member: A passion for spreading the light and warmth of **Hospitality** .
